首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用SQL或grafana删除字符串中的特定值

使用SQL或Grafana删除字符串中的特定值,具体操作取决于你是在数据库中执行还是在Grafana中进行数据查询和可视化展示。

如果你是在数据库中执行操作,可以使用SQL的字符串处理函数和操作符来删除字符串中的特定值。以下是一些常见的SQL函数和操作符:

  1. REPLACE函数:可以用于替换字符串中的特定值。语法如下:
  2. REPLACE函数:可以用于替换字符串中的特定值。语法如下:
  3. 其中,string是要进行替换的字符串,old_value是要被替换的特定值,new_value是替换后的新值。
  4. SUBSTRING函数:可以用于截取字符串中的一部分。语法如下:
  5. SUBSTRING函数:可以用于截取字符串中的一部分。语法如下:
  6. 其中,string是要进行截取的字符串,start_position是截取的起始位置,length是截取的长度。
  7. CONCAT函数:可以用于将多个字符串连接在一起。语法如下:
  8. CONCAT函数:可以用于将多个字符串连接在一起。语法如下:
  9. 其中,string1string2等是要连接的字符串。

具体操作步骤如下:

  1. 首先,确定你要操作的数据库和表格。
  2. 使用SELECT语句查询包含特定值的字符串列,以便确认需要删除的特定值。
  3. 使用UPDATE语句结合上述SQL函数和操作符,将特定值替换为空字符串或其他值。
  4. 可选地,使用DELETE语句删除包含特定值的行。

如果你是在Grafana中进行数据查询和可视化展示,可以使用Grafana的查询语言(如PromQL)和函数来删除字符串中的特定值。具体操作步骤如下:

  1. 首先,确保你已经连接到了正确的数据源,并且已经创建了相应的数据源和面板。
  2. 在Grafana的查询编辑器中,使用合适的查询语言和函数来筛选出包含特定值的数据。
  3. 使用Grafana的转换函数或处理函数来删除特定值,例如使用replace()函数替换特定值为空字符串。
  4. 根据需要,使用Grafana的可视化工具将处理后的数据展示出来。

需要注意的是,具体的操作步骤和函数语法可能因数据库类型、Grafana版本等而有所差异。因此,在实际操作中,建议参考相关文档和手册来获取准确的语法和示例。

关于腾讯云相关产品和产品介绍链接地址,由于要求不能提及具体品牌商,无法给出具体链接。但腾讯云提供了丰富的云计算产品和解决方案,包括数据库、服务器、存储、人工智能等领域。你可以访问腾讯云官方网站,查找相关产品和文档,以获取更多详细信息。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

使用 Python 删除大于特定列表元素

在本文中,我们将学习如何从 Python 列表删除大于特定元素。...创建另一个变量来存储另一个输入使用 for 循环循环访问输入列表每个元素。 使用 if 条件语句检查当前元素是否大于指定输入。...如果条件为 true,则使用 to remove() 函数从列表删除该当前元素,方法是将其作为参数传递给它。 删除大于指定输入元素后打印结果列表。...例 以下程序使用列表推导式从输入列表删除大于指定输入元素 − # input list inputList = [45, 150, 20, 90, 15, 55, 12, 75] # Printing...filter() 函数 − 使用确定序列每个元素是真还是假函数过滤指定序列。 使用 list() 函数将此过滤器对象转换为列表。 删除大于指定输入元素后打印结果列表。

10.6K30

字符串删除特定字符

题目:输入两个字符串,从第一字符串删除第二个字符串中所有的字符。例如,输入”They are students.”和”aeiou”,则删除之后第一个字符串变成”Thy r stdnts.”。...首先我们考虑如何在字符串删除一个字符。由于字符串内存分配方式是连续分配。我们从字符串当中删除一个字符,需要把后面所有的字符往前移动一个字节位置。...但如果每次删除都需要移动字符串后面的字符的话,对于一个长度为n字符串而言,删除一个字符时间复杂度为O(n)。...这样,前面被pFast跳过字符相当于被删除了。用这种方法,整个删除在O(n)时间内就可以完成。 接下来我们考虑如何在一个字符串查找一个字符。当然,最简单办法就是从头到尾扫描整个字符串。...这个时候,要查找一个字符就变得很快了:根据这个字符ASCII码,在数组对应下标找到该元素,如果为0,表示字符串没有该字符,否则字符串包含该字符。此时,查找一个字符时间复杂度是O(1)。

8.9K90

Python字符串删除特定字符方法

这篇文章主要介绍了Python字符串删除特定字符方法,文中通过示例代码介绍非常详细,对大家学习或者工作具有一定参考学习价值,需要朋友们下面随着小编来一起学习学习吧 分析 在Python,...所以无法直接删除字符串之间特定字符。 所以想对字符串字符进行操作时候,需要将字符串转变为列表,列表是可变,这样就可以实现对字符串特定字符操作。...正则表达式 除了使用Python标准库方法,还可以使用re正则表达式库,来实现。 使用re.sub()方法,这个方法功能更强大,可以替换特定模式字符。 因为模式匹配比较麻烦,所以比较强大。...()方法,都是不改变原来字符串,返回才是替换字符串。...所以,如果要使用替换字符串,就需要将返回赋值给一个变量。 这两种方法,默认都是替换所有的指定字符。

6.4K10

SQL DELETE 语句:删除记录语法和示例,以及 SQL SELECT TOP、LIMIT、FETCH FIRST ROWNUM 子句使用

SQL DELETE 语句 SQL DELETE 语句用于删除现有记录。 DELETE 语法 DELETE FROM 表名 WHERE 条件; 注意:在删除记录时要小心!...请注意DELETE语句中WHERE子句。WHERE子句指定应删除哪些记录。如果省略WHERE子句,将会删除所有记录!...可以在不删除情况下删除所有行。...这意味着表结构、属性和索引将保持不变: DELETE FROM 表名; 以下 SQL 语句将删除 "Customers" 表所有行,而不删除表: DELETE FROM Customers; 删除表...要完全删除表,请使用DROP TABLE语句: 删除 Customers 表: DROP TABLE Customers; SQL TOP、LIMIT、FETCH FIRST ROWNUM 子句

1.6K20

SQL NULL :定义、测试和处理空数据,以及 SQL UPDATE 语句使用

SQL NULL 什么是 NULL ? NULL 是指字段没有情况。如果表字段是可选,那么可以插入新记录更新记录而不向该字段添加值。此时,该字段将保存为 NULL 。...需要注意是,NULL 与零包含空格字段不同。具有 NULL 字段是在记录创建期间留空字段。 如何测试 NULL 使用比较运算符(如=、)无法测试 NULL 。...以下 SQL 列出了所有具有 "Address" 字段 NULL 客户: SELECT CustomerName, ContactName, Address FROM Customers WHERE...使用 IS NULL 和 IS NOT NULL 运算符可以有效地处理数据库情况。 SQL UPDATE 语句 UPDATE 语句用于修改表现有记录。...UPDATE语句用于修改数据库表记录,可以根据需要更新单个多个记录,但务必小心使用WHERE子句,以防止意外更新。

43620

使用 Python 从作为字符串给出数字删除前导零

在本文中,我们将学习一个 python 程序,从以字符串形式给出数字删除前导零。 假设我们取了一个字符串格式数字。我们现在将使用下面给出方法删除所有前导零(数字开头存在零)。...− 创建一个函数 deleteLeadingZeros(),该函数从作为字符串传递给函数数字删除前导零。 使用 for 循环,使用 len() 函数遍历字符串长度。...= 运算符检查字符串的当前字符是否不为 0 使用切片获取前导零之后字符串剩余字符。 从输入字符串删除所有前导 0 后返回结果字符串。 如果未找到前导 0,则返回 0。...创建一个变量来存储用于从输入字符串删除前导零正则表达式模式。 使用 sub() 函数将匹配正则表达式模式替换为空字符串。...我们学习了如何使用切片来获取可迭代对象子集,例如字符串、列表元组。我们还学习了如何利用正则表达式模块用另一种模式替换(替换)一种模式。

7.4K80

使用awk和正则表达式过滤文件文本字符串

当我们在 Unix/Linux 运行某些命令来读取编辑字符串文件文本时,我们很多时候都会查找指定特征字符串。这可能会使用正则表达式。 什么是正则表达式?...正则表达式可以定义为表示多个字符序列字符串。关于正则表达式最重要事情之一是它们允许你过滤命令文件输出、编辑文本配置文件一部分等等。...通配符 awk 在(.)将匹配包含字符串loc, localhost, localnet 在下面的例子。...以 set 为例[al1],这里 awk 将匹配文件包含字符al1在一行所有字符串/etc/hosts. # awk '/[al1]/{print}' /etc/hosts 下一个示例匹配以...在下面的示例,第一个命令打印出文件所有行,第二个命令不打印任何内容,因为我想匹配具有 $25.00,但没有使用转义字符。 第三个命令是正确,因为已使用转义字符读取 $ 照原样。

2.2K10

使用 SQL Server 2008 数据类型-xml 字段类型参数进行数据批量选取删除数据

我们经常有这样需求,批量删除或者选取大量数据,有非常多Id,经常使用in条件查询,如果你使用拼接字符串方式,可能遭遇SQL语句长度限制4000个字符。可以使用XML参数类型来解决。...通过使用SQL语句可以直接获取存放再XML字段数据行集,之后可以使用DataSetDataTable进行数据处理,当需要写入数据到XML字段时,我们可以使用Modify()函数来实现直接更新数据库...SQL Server 以 Unicode(UTF-16) 来存储 XML 数据。 XML 字段最多可存储 2G 数据。 可以像插入字符串一样向 XML 字段写入内容。...xml 数据类型方法 下面谈谈如何查询 xml 数据,注意大小写,另外下面的示例是建立在 T-SQL 基础上,@xml 变量相当于表一个 xml 字段。...ProductID 属性

2.4K90

使用Mysqlconcat函数正则匹配来快速批量生成用于执行sql语句

实例演示 以下面的场景作为示例进行讲解: 学生表: 一张简单学生表,其中记录了学生ID、名称、班级ID 借阅表: 一张简单借阅表,当中记录了借阅书籍和对应借阅学生ID,但是每行学生名称和班级...目标:快速生成update语句将book_borrow表student_name和class_id更新为正确数据。...; 把update需要用变量全部使用select查询出来。即,根据book_borrow表student_id,去student表查出name和class_id。 select a.id,b....即,借阅ID、学生名称、班级ID,那么下一步我们只需要通过concat函数进行字符串拼接就可以了。...,如下图所示: 最后我们把sql拷出来直接执行就可以了。

92510

Grafana官方文档翻译

Grafana支持各种内部和外部方式让用户验证自己。 这些包括来自其自己集成数据库,来自外部SQL服务器外部LDAP服务器。...注意:使用MaxDataPoint功能时,无论您分辨率时间范围如何,Grafana都可以显示完美的数据点数量。 使用重复行功能根据所选模板变量动态创建删除整个行(可以使用面板填充)。...利用重复面板功能,根据所选模板变量动态创建删除面板。 面板上时间范围通常是仪表板时间选择器设置时间范围,但这可以通过利用面板特定时间覆盖来覆盖。...仪表板可以使用注释来显示面板事件数据。 这可以帮助将Panel时间序列数据与其他事件相关联。 仪表板(特定面板)可以通过多种方式轻松共享。 您可以发送链接到有登录您Grafana的人。...模板变量可以使用$ myvar作为添加。 当链接到使用模板变量另一个仪表板时,可以使用var-myvar = value将链接模板变量填充到所需

3.9K20

使用tp框架和SQL语句查询数据表某字段包含某

有时我们需要查询某个字段是否包含某时,通常用like进行模糊查询,但对于一些要求比较准确查询时(例如:微信公众号关键字回复匹配查询)就需要用到MySQL find_in_set()函数; 以下是用...find_in_set()函数写sq查询l语句示例: $keyword = '你好'; $sql = "select * from table_name where find_in_set('"....$keyword"',msg_keyword) and msg_active = 1"; 以下是在tp框架中使用find_in_set()函数查询示例: $keyword = '你好'; $where...数据库关键字要以英文“,”分隔; 2.存储数据要对分隔符进行处理,保证以英文“,”分隔关键字。...以上这篇使用tp框架和SQL语句查询数据表某字段包含某就是小编分享给大家全部内容了,希望能给大家一个参考。

7.3K31

「译文」Prometheus relabel 是如何工作

这可以用来过滤具有 high cardinality[6] 指标将指标路由到特定远程写入目标。 基本 块 一个由七个字段组成。...它期望为一个多个标签名称数组,用来选择各自标签。如果我们在 source_labels 数组中提供一个以上名字,结果将是它们内容,使用提供`separator'连接起来。...|my_custom_gauge” action: keep 或者如果你使用 Prometheus Kubernetes 服务发现,你可能想从你 testing staging命名空间删除所有目标...在前面的例子,我们可能对跟踪特定subsystem 标签不感兴趣了。 下面的重新标记将删除所有的{subsystem=""} 标签,但保留其他标签。...… 以双下划线开头标签在应用重新标注步骤后会被普罗米修斯删除,所以我们可以使用labelmap通过将它们映射到不同名称来保留它们。

6.2K20

直观感受PromQL及其数据类型

由于PromQL内容较多,将内容分为三篇文章讲述: 一、直观感受PromQL及其数据类型 二、PromQL之选择器和运算符 三、PromQL之函数 想必都知道要使用Msql,必须会用SQL...,同样要使用Prometheus 就要掌握PromQL(Prometheus Query Language),它可以实时选择和汇聚时间序列数据,从而很方便在Prometheus查询和检索数据,结果可以展示为图表或者表格...” 堆内存数据,这个时候由6条数据变为3条数据,再通过求和函数对3条数据相加得到最终 保留两位小数,查询应用已使用堆内存大小,单位MB round(sum(jvm_memory_used_bytes...SQL完全不相同,相对于SQL反而更容易理解。...指标的采样数据 jvm_memory_used_bytes[1m] 标量(Scalar):浮点型数据,但可以写成整数浮点 如: 23 -2.43 3.4e-9 0x8f -Inf NaN 字符串

86740

Grafana全面瓦解

每个数据源都有一个特定查询编辑器,该编辑器定制特性和功能是公开特定数据来源。...模板变量可以作为使用$ myVar作为。 当连接到另一个Dashboard使用模板变量,你可以使用var-myVar =value 填充模板变量所需从链接。...这里以opentsdb数据源为例: ---- 指标 Data Source:数据源,在前面配置好数据源之后,在这里直接选择对应数据源 查询A、B:可以根据情况进行新增删除 metric:指标名,输入部分指标名...如果它被显示,它可以通过检查表复选框显示为一个表。没有系列可以使用隐藏空复选框,从而在图例隐藏。...---- 临界 4、Time regions:时间区域允许你突出特定时间区域图,更容易看到例如周末营业时间和/工作时间。

9.4K40

运维监控指标可视化利器-Grafana

模板变量可以作为使用$ myVar作为。 当连接到另一个Dashboard使用模板变量,你可以使用var-myVar =value 填充模板变量所需从链接。...指标 Data Source:数据源,在前面配置好数据源之后,在这里直接选择对应数据源 查询A、B:可以根据情况进行新增删除 metric:指标名,输入部分指标名,会自动查询匹配,可以快速进行选择...wildcard,regexp等可以当做是一个具有返回函数 literal_or:返回一个多个,示例:hostname=literal_or(data-3|data-4|data-160),相当于数据库...如果它被显示,它可以通过检查表复选框显示为一个表。没有系列可以使用隐藏空复选框,从而在图例隐藏。...临界 4、Time regions:时间区域允许你突出特定时间区域图,更容易看到例如周末营业时间和/工作时间。 (6)Alert(告警) ?

3K20

Terraform 系列-使用Dynamic Blocks对Blocks进行迭代

•labels 参数(可选)是一个字符串列表,它按顺序指定了要用于每个生成块块标签。你可以在此使用临时迭代变量。•嵌套 content 块定义了每个生成块主体。...你可以在此块中使用临时迭代变量。 由于 for_each 参数可接受任何集合结构,因此可以使用 for 表达式 splat 表达式来转换现有集合。...for_each 必须是一个集合,每个所需嵌套块包含一个元素。如果需要根据嵌套数据结构多个数据结构元素组合声明资源实例,可以使用 Terraform 表达式和函数推导出合适。...如果一个特定资源类型定义了嵌套块,而这些嵌套块类型名称与其父类一个类型名称相同,则可以在每个 dynamic 块中使用 iterator 参数来选择一个不同迭代器符号,使两者更容易区分。...列表没有的项目将被删除

24320

如何创建修改远程仓库 + 如何删除远程仓库 + 如何删除远程仓库某个文件文件夹 + 如何使用git将本地仓库连接到多个远程仓库

三、删除Github已有的仓库(即删除远程仓库) 三箭齐发,太累了,以下演示仅以GitHub为例。其余同理。 如果我们想要删除Github没有用仓库,应该如何去做呢?...六、删除Github已有的仓库某个文件文件夹(即删除远程仓库某个文件文件夹) 我们知道,在Github上我们只能删除仓库,并不能删除文件或者文件夹,所以只能用命令来解决。...即我们通过删除本地仓库某个文件文件夹后,再将本地仓库与远程仓库同步,即可删除远程仓库某个文件文件夹。...6.1、本地仓库和远程仓库同时删除文件文件夹 1、我们先在本地仓库删除掉文件a.txt ? 2、然后执行以下命令,即可删除远程仓库文件了 ? 删除远程仓库文件夹同理。不在演示。...6.2、只删除远程仓库文件文件夹,不删除本地仓库文件文件夹 假如我们想要在远程仓库中将文件夹test01删除掉,但在本地仓库并不想把它删除: ? 在命令窗口输入以下命令: ?

7.3K20

15 分钟带你入门 Grafana

过滤器:Grafana 使用 Ad-hoc 过滤器允许动态创建新键/过滤器,这些过滤器会自动应用于使用该数据源所有查询。...数据源 前文说过,Grafana 支持多种数据源。 可以执行多种简单复杂 Elasticsearch 查询,以可视化存储在 Elasticsearch 日志。...其中 Index name 是为时间字段指定默认,并指定 Elasticsearch 索引名称。您可以使用索引名称通配符时间模式。...官网提供 demo[2] 使用变量 变量是占位符。您可以在指标查询和面板标题中使用变量。因此,当您使用仪表板顶部下拉菜单更改时,面板指标查询将更改以反映新。...可以使用以下两种语法: eg: @hostname: [[varname]] eg: @hostname:[[hostname]] 以上是官网使用,个人发现,类似 ES 模板字符串写法也是可以

3.2K10

Prometheus 与 VictoriaMetrics (VM) 比较 - 可扩展性、性能、可用性

本文旨在分析 Prometheus 和 VictoriaMetrics 之间差异,从而为寻求最适合其特定需求解决方案(作为监控解决方案和可观察性对系统进行故障排除)用户提供见解。...Alertmanager:该组件管理警报、重复数据删除和分组,并通过电子邮件、PagerDuty OpsGenie 发送通知。它还负责警报静音和抑制。...例如,它提供了使用多个范围向量、使用字符串和聚合数据方法。 虽然 MetricsQL 保留了 PromQL 强大功能和表现力,但它致力于使复杂查询更易于编写和理解。...MetricsQL 是 PromQL VictoriaMetrics 特定扩展,并提供 PromQL 不可用附加功能。...以下是有关如何可视化这两个系统数据基本指南: 对于Prometheus: 1.安装并运行Grafana:您可以从官网下载Grafana

66710
领券